'Ranveer Allahbadia has issued an apology after facing backlash for a crude remark he made about Indian parents during an appearance on Samay Raina's comedy show. The popular content creator and entrepreneur acknowledged that his comment, which many found disrespectful, was inappropriate and that comedy is not his area of expertise. In his apology, Allahbadia expressed regret for the insensitive remark and clarified that it was never his intention to offend anyone. His admission comes after viewers took to social media to criticize him for the distasteful comment about Indian parents, a sensitive topic for many.' Read more

'Donald Trump posted a distorted map on Truth Social, showing Canada as part of the United States, with the caption "Oh Canada!” The image quickly drew a response from Canadian Prime Minister Justin Trudeau's Liberal Party, which took to X to share a clear map that distinguished between areas that are part of the "United States" and those that are "Not the United States."'
